The banking industry is still grappling with the pandemic’s unprecedented effects, including a broad digital shift across numerous sectors. This increased digital engagement can create challenges, however, as it opens up new avenues for fraud in addition to making transactions more convenient for customers.

The fact that fraud is on the rise is not new, nor is it surprising that banks are turning to art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ning to fight back. In the latest Digital Banking Tracker , PYMNTS looks at how banks are currently approaching their use of AI and machine learning in fraud protection and technology innovation.
